[0019] The present invention will be further described below in conjunction with accompanying drawing.

[0020] Picture 1-1 It is a schematic diagram of the delay error caused by factors such as signal processing time in the process of circular grating dynamic angle measurement. Among them, O is the rotation axis of the grating; A is the angular position of the grating when the measurement occurs; B is the angular position of the grating when the measured value is output; When the grating rotates to the angular position A, the angle measurement signal at A starts to be transmitted to the subsequent signal processing circuit. After a period of signal processing time, the angle measurement value at A is output, and the grating also rotates from A to B by ΔP(t) place.

The invention discloses a method for compensating the time delay error of the dynamic measurement of an optical grating in variable speed motion. The method of the present invention includes the following steps that: time for optical grating moire signals to pass a hardware circuit is calibrated offline; the processing time of an optical grating moire software algorithm is calculated; the n-th order differential quantity of an optical grating measurement value for the time is calculated in real time; the Taylor model is adopted to quantify time delay error of the optical grating in the variable speed motion; and a time delay error-compensated optical grating dynamic measurement value is outputted. According to the method of the invention, the multi-order differentials of the optical grating measurement value are adopted to characterize the dynamic measurement error of the optical grating in the variable speed motion caused by the time delay of the signals; the time delay error compensation method which can meet complex motion conditions such as variable speed and variable acceleration conditions is proposed; and the dynamic measurement accuracy of the optical grating can be improved.

technical field [0001] The invention relates to the field of grating dynamic measurement, in particular to a method for compensating the time delay error of grating dynamic measurement during variable-speed motion. Background technique [0002] Grating measurement technology has always been an important part of the measurement field. Different from traditional static measurement, the characteristics of dynamic measurement determine the complexity of its accuracy evaluation and value processing methods. With the development of technology and the improvement of practical application requirements, the requirements for real-time acquisition of grating dynamic measurement values ​​are also getting higher and higher. [0003] The most essential difference between grating dynamic measurement and static measurement is that the dynamic measurement output value needs to have a one-to-one correspondence with time.
